Transaction 8c84ec384ae22c37b74f51b387c2aec2244fbe7d22f86bc34aecdde8f488a788
1 Input
1 Output
-
8c84ec384ae22c37b74f51b387c2aec2244fbe7d22f86bc34aecdde8f488a788:0
- value
- 1289779
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d87a2f81688a113bc30e76d93bac0e558caabde OP_EQUALVERIFY OP_CHECKSIG
- address
- 19XYL3734TLydfCgJq5y7UWPuPKzhQ46Vt